“Hello From Vermont” is an exhibition and publishing project that explores the notion of contemporary Vermont art.

What is Vermont art? The purpose of “Hello From Vermont” is not to answer that question. Rather, it is to suggest that it is a question in need of an answer—that regionalism and community are essential parts of contemporary art. While many places organize and present art under a geographic banner (consider recent exhibitions of Canadian Art, Irish Art, Polish Art, etc.), in the United States, American art has come to be synonymous with art of a global elite that travels to and includes artists from New York, London, Paris, Beijing, etc. As such, while art from California or the Southwest or the Maine Seacoast is distinct and reflective of the communities from which they come, rarely are they presented as such. Through exhibition and publication, “Hello from Vermont” seeks to rekindle a sense of regionalism and awareness of a community of artmaking that defines the tradition of Vermont Art.

The 2011 edition of “Hello From Vermont” included 35 artists, 19 of which were exhibited at Galerie Maison Kasini in Montreal.

For the 2012 edition, 29 artists are being invited to participate. Examples of their work will be exhibited in the Preci Gallery at the Winooski Welcome Center during the Winooski Pop-up Gallery District from June 22nd to August 4th and at Galerie Maison Kasini in Montreal from August 8th to September 15th.
